Tapinator, Inc. (providing an update on Video Poker Classic ("VPC"), the top grossing video poker game on mobile. More specifically, we would like to summarize the latest monetization and engagement metrics that VPC has achieved. Monetization: Throughout 2020, VPC consistently reached the following ranks for top grossing video poker games in the United States according to information extracted from AppAnnie:#1 on iPhone; #1 on iPad; and #1 on Google Play. More broadly, in December 2020, VPC reached the following ranks for top grossing across all casino games in the United States according to AppAnnie: #64 on iPhone; #61 on iPad; #92 on Google Play. Engagement: Over 10 million poker hands played per day; Over 27 minutes of average daily engagement per Daily Active User;Nearly 400 hands played daily per Daily Active User. These metrics have been achieved thanks to an aggressive product roadmap that we successfully executed upon in 2020. New features and improvements that were made to VPC include: -Store redesign, including improvements to IAP design. -Daily Goals and corresponding rewards; Stamp Card system for incentivizing multiple purchases; Rewarded video segmentation; Weekly events in the form of two Tournaments every week; Player profiles highlighting user achievements; Continuing to expand LiveOps including adding events for the game's Progressive Mega Jackpot.
Tapinator, Inc. develops and publishes games for mobile platforms. The Companyâs portfolio includes over 300 titles that have over 500 million mobile downloads, including games such as Video Poker Classic and Crypto Trillionaire. It publishes two types of mobile games: Category Leading Games and Rapid-Launch Games. The Company operates NFT500, a digital art collection platform consisting of blue-chip fine art non-fungible tokens (NFTs), consists of approximately 525 fine art NFTs from more than 150 prominent NFT artists, such as Tyler Hobbs, Bored Ape Yacht Club, XCOPY, Helena Sarin, Pindar Van Arman, Monica Rizzolli, Refik Anadol, Manolo Gamboa Naon, Kevin Abosch, Zach Lieberman, Pak, Anne Spalter, Snofro, Hackatao, Bruce Gilden, Justin Aversano, Claire Silver, Zancan, Matt Deslauriers, Dmitri Cherniak, Nick Kuder and Damien Hirst. The Company's Rapid-Launch Games are published primarily under its Tap2Play brand. Its subsidiaries include Tapinator, LLC and Tap2Play, LLC.
